Changes in Distilled Spirits Sales and Preferences During COVID-19
Jason Winfree1, Philip Watson1
1Department of Agricultural Economics and Rural Sociology, University of Idaho, Moscow, Idaho.
The COVID-19 pandemic significantly altered alcohol sales, shifting consumers from wholesale to retail. Early pandemic purchasing favored high-ethanol spirits, with preferences later moving to more expensive, lower-ethanol options.

Background:
- The COVID-19 pandemic and associated policies drastically impacted alcohol sales patterns.
- Changes in product availability and consumer preferences led to a notable shift from wholesale to retail alcohol transactions.
Purpose of the Study:
- To quantify the changes in wholesale and retail alcohol sales during the COVID-19 pandemic.
- To assess the duration and persistence of these observed sales shifts.
Main Methods:
- Analysis of detailed sales data for distilled spirits in Idaho during the COVID-19 pandemic.
- Utilized regression analysis on 810,000 unique observations across 58 distilled spirit types to identify sales determinants.
Main Results:
- March 2020 saw a 27.2% overall sales increase, driven by a 42.3% rise in retail and a 41.1% drop in wholesale sales, continuing until August 2020.
- Consumer demand varied by spirit type: initially favoring high-ethanol spirits, then shifting to more expensive, lower-ethanol options from April to July.
Conclusions:
- Consumer purchasing behavior during the pandemic was influenced by product characteristics like price and ethanol content.
- Understanding these shifts is crucial for policymakers evaluating the impact of alcohol sales restrictions.
